Explanation of Decision
• The new logo was overwhelmingly favored in comparison to old by Collaborative members.
• In response to several members’ concerns:– It is nearly impossible to achieve professionalism and
size-ability in a logo that reflects both nutrition and physical activity
– Grapes are the fruit most representative of the Central Valley- Raisin Capital of the World!
– Acronyms are the best way to promote accuracy and easy recall for a long and complicated organization name.
